PRON: AX8T2026AX, NSN: 2840-01-362-4936, PN: 6080T48P01, NOUN: Shaft, Turbine, Turbi, Quantity: 16 each applicable to the T-701C (UH-60/AH64A), with delivery to Texarkana, TX 75507-5000. This item is restricted to General Electric Co., Cage 99207 because this part requires engineering source approval by the design control activity in order to maintain the quality of the part. Existing unique design capability, engineering skills, and manufacturing knowledge by the qualified source(s) require acquisition of the part from the approved source(s). Production Lead-time without First Article Testing is 16 each due 120 Days After Contract Award.
